Calculate what is the atomic number of a sodium atom that has 11 protons and 12 neutrons

Respuesta :

helpmewithhw3
helpmewithhw3 helpmewithhw3
  • 06-04-2018
The atomic number is 11. The atomic number will always be the same as the number of protons and electrons.
